I tried the cellophane treatment at Dylux Salon. I arrived there about 12 o'clock in the afternoon. I asked ate Lody how much for my hair? My hair length is above my waist and I just had Japanese Straightening last month at the different salon. She said ,"$50.00 for your hair". If I'm not mistaken she uses Sebastian or Redken brand for cellophane treatment. I heard those brand were expensive and most professionals used it for cellophane treatment. She shampooed my hair, then blow dry it a little bit. She asked me to choose what color I like for my hair. I chose bronze brown color. Then she applied the solution. She made sure that she'd applied in every strand of my hair. She used brash applicator. She wrapped plastic all over my head .Then I sat under the heater. I waited for 30-45 minutes. Then she took off the plastic wrap in my hair. So hair can breath again , she said let's wait for a a couple minutes to cool down my hair. And then she rinsed it and applied vitamins .Before she blow dry my hair she spray different cosmetics to makes hair manageable and health. She applied hair protector, fast blow dry and lastly a little amount of oil, I forgot the name of the oil. But she said it was good for any type of hair. I like the finish product. My hair is smooth, silky, shinny , straight and really beautiful, especially when I'm under the sun. The color was visible and glowing.
She did the treatment for 1 to 1.5 hours. I love the result , I'll definitely come back again next time. They also do hair cut, hair straitening (keratin treatment), hot oil, etc.
